MangoProxy operates at scale, managing a pool of over 90 million residential IP addresses spread across more than 200 countries. The platform is built to handle volume operations, whether you need a handful of IPs for testing or thousands for distributed scraping. At the core, MangoProxy sells residential proxies by the gigabyte, and those proxies support both HTTP and SOCKS5 protocols, letting you choose the protocol that fits your application.

The value proposition starts with geographic reach. MangoProxy's largest IP pools are concentrated in high-volume markets: Brazil hosts about 36 million IPs, the USA holds 6.75 million, Germany and Italy each have 4.05 million, and Russia carries 3.6 million. Beyond those major regions, the service covers countries across Asia, Africa, Europe, and the Americas, totaling over 200 territories. This granular geographic inventory is updated daily, so you're not working with stale data about IP availability by location. For use cases where location matters (testing geo-locked content, verifying regional pricing, or serving different landing pages based on visitor origin), that real-time inventory is critical. You can specify your target location when generating API credentials, and the proxy pool will route your traffic through IPs from that country.

How pricing works is straightforward: you pay per gigabyte of traffic at a starting rate of $0.60 per gigabyte. This bandwidth-based model is common among large residential proxy networks because it aligns cost with actual usage. If you're running a small scraping job that uses 2 gigabytes, you pay for 2 gigabytes. If you're running a larger operation that burns 500 gigabytes in a month, you pay for 500 gigabytes. There's no monthly subscription or per-IP rental, so the model is transparent: buy what you use. For high-volume operations, bulk discounts typically apply, though specific tier details aren't published on the marketing site. The pricing model means MangoProxy doesn't penalize experimentation or small-scale projects, but also doesn't hold your hand if you accidentally trigger a runaway request loop.

What you get when you connect is automatic IP rotation. Unlike services that sell you a fixed IP for a month, MangoProxy assigns a fresh residential IP to each request. That fresh IP comes from the specified geographic location and rotates through the pool, so two sequential requests from the same source code will likely traverse different residential proxies. This automatic rotation has trade-offs. On the upside, you don't have to manually manage IP swaps or worry about a single IP getting blocked after heavy use, since the system distributes your request load across millions of addresses. On the downside, you can't maintain session state tied to a single IP. If a server is tracking visitors by IP address and building a reputation score, automatic rotation means that score resets with every request. This helps when bypassing blocks but hurts when maintaining a logged-in session.

The connection methods are built for integration. MangoProxy provides SOCKS5 and HTTP proxy endpoints that you can pass to your scraping tool, browser automation framework, or application directly. The platform also exposes an API for generating credentials and managing your proxy settings programmatically. The service supports over 450 different tools and frameworks, including major ones like antidetect browsers (used for account management automation), web scrapers, parsers, and automation systems. This broad integration means Selenium, Puppeteer, a custom Python script, and low-code automation platforms all have a documented path to connect MangoProxy.

Authentication is credential-based: you generate an API key from your account dashboard, and that key authorizes requests to the proxy service. The setup flow is advertised as instant, meaning you can create an account, fund it, generate credentials, and start routing traffic within minutes. The platform accepts cryptocurrency payments and worldwide credit cards, though they explicitly exclude cards issued in the Russian Federation. This payment flexibility is useful if you're a startup with limited banking options or if you prefer transacting in cryptocurrency.

On the technical side, MangoProxy publishes response times under 0.5 seconds, which is competitive for residential proxy services. This matters if you're doing time-sensitive operations like automated bidding, high-frequency access testing, or real-time inventory checks. The IPs are described as coming from real users, which is a baseline claim in the residential proxy space but worth noting: residential IPs are borrowed or rented from devices on home internet connections, whereas datacenter IPs come from server farms. Real-user IPs typically appear more trustworthy to anti-bot systems because they match the behavior pattern of actual consumers browsing the web.

MangoProxy compares to other residential proxy services as a solid mid-market option. It's not the cheapest pure-bandwidth service, but it's not the most expensive either. The 90 million IP pool is large but not as massive as some enterprise-scale competitors. The geographic targeting is granular and well-maintained. The automatic rotation model is standard for bandwidth-based residential proxies, making MangoProxy familiar to anyone who's worked in this space.

The service shines for scraping operations, bot traffic testing, and development workflows where you need to bypass geo-restrictions or appear as a regular user. It's also useful for testing how your own applications handle requests from multiple geographic regions simultaneously. The automatic rotation and large pool size mean you can sustain high request volumes without exhausting a particular IP quickly. The per-gigabyte pricing model works well if you have predictable usage or small pilot projects that don't justify a fixed monthly seat.

Where MangoProxy becomes less of a fit is when you need a sticky session tied to a single IP, or when you need granular control over proxy rotation timing. If your application requires that a login happens on one IP and subsequent requests come from the same address (a common requirement when dealing with fraud detection systems), automatic rotation works against you. Similarly, if you're running a test that requires 50 requests from the exact same IP to simulate realistic behavior, automatic rotation by default defeats that goal.
